Foundations Dynamic Core ETF (FDCE) is an actively managed exchange-traded fund that provides exposure to the U.S. equities market through a fund-of-funds structure with few limitations on market capitalization or equity style; it primarily invests in underlying ETFs such as Vanguard Total Stock Market ETF (VTI, 29.30% weight), iShares Core S&P Small-Cap ETF (IJR, 24.81%), iShares Core S&P 500 ETF (IVV, 19.57%), Vanguard Large-Cap ETF (VV, 9.86%), and i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F (IJH, 8.62%), along with minor cash positions. The ETF seeks broad market participation across large-cap, mid-cap, and small-cap segments, targeting investors seeking diversified U.S. equity returns via tactical allocations managed by Regents Park Funds, LLC, the issuer and adviser, with sub-advisory oversight from affiliated teams. Launched on October 2, 2023, and listed on Cboe BZX Exchange (formerly NYSE Arca in some references), FDCE operates from Regents Park Funds' headquarters in Irvine, California (19900 MacArthur Blvd., Suite 655), serving U.S. investors through institutional and retail channels with a net expense ratio of approximately 0.79% and assets under management around $2.3 million as of early 2025.
